Hello Manuel! 21 Oct 15 18:36, you wrote to mark lewis: MA> Ever will be TELNET in my case. http://pcmicro.com/NetFoss/telsrv.html Here's an example os RA using TelSrv 4.0. In this example, they call NetFoss (NF.BAT) and pass the handle as a command line parameter. You just include some lines in the NF.bat to create a custom DOOR32.SYS using this info so that when the BBSLink door runs, it can read the custom DOOR32.SYS and let you connect.
